The Foundation of RTP in Fair Game Design
At its core, Return to Player (RTP) quantifies the long-term fairness of a slot game by predicting the average payout relative to total bets. Unlike fixed outcomes, RTP operates on probabilistic mechanics, ensuring no single player can reliably beat the system over time. Historically, early gambling relied on simple wheel spins or dice rolls—mechanisms with visible randomness but limited scalability. The digital shift transformed these into complex algorithms, enabling intricate symbol patterns and hidden triggers that preserve excitement without sacrificing transparency.
